Output e8f624b30ce216c44484bb9a731a63ff50a157ef63235a429def78a97af39874:23

value
28269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d589f76da11074ed16e32049279b144c0eee48d OP_EQUAL
address
3G2zBHhNG1xYAXEEUXmTSKax1oFbFximLG
transaction
e8f624b30ce216c44484bb9a731a63ff50a157ef63235a429def78a97af39874
spent
true